#408e96 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#408e96 is composed of 25.1% red, 55.7%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.3% cyan, 5.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 185.6 degrees, a saturation of 40.2% and a lightness of 42%. #408e96 color hex could be obtained by blending #80ffff with #001d2d.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#408e96 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#408e96 has RGB values of R:64, G:142,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 4230806.

Shades and Tints of #408e96
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050c0d is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#408e96
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696d6d is the less saturated color, while #06bdd0 is the most saturated one.
